I think its quite useful to contrast the reviews of Druqs and Amnesiac. this bit of the article is good:

 

  Quote
The thing is, though, that critics explicitly cited the exact same reasons for loving Kid A and Amnesiac and objecting to Drukqs. Allmusic’s five-star review of Kid A* said Radiohead “strove for the unsettling ‘intelligent techno’ sound of Autechre and Aphex Twin, with skittering beats and stylishly dark sonic surfaces.” When reviewing Drukqs, which is for all intents and purposes nothing but “skittering beats and stylishly dark sonic surfaces,” Allmusic gave it three stars, objecting to its “feel of recordings long since past, from the quiet ambient techno of his [Richard James, a.k.a. Aphex Twin] breakthrough, Selected Ambient Works 85-92, to the demonically extroverted programming of Richard D. James Album and the Come to Daddy EP.”So Radiohead get acclaim for integrating Aphex Twin’s groundbreaking sonic experiments into their sound, while Aphex Twin himself gets not much more than a shrug for continuing with those experiments.
